Electroreduction of NO<sub>3</sub><sup>−</sup>on tubular porous Ti electrodes

Piotr M. Krzywda, Ainoa Paradelo Rodríguez, Lukas Cino, Nieck E. Benes, Bastian Mei, Guido Mul

2022Catalysis Science & Technology22 citationsDOIOpen Access PDF

Abstract

Tubular porous Ti electrodes show unprecedented performance in the electrochemical reduction of nitrate to ammonia, which increased from −33 to −75 mA cm 2 by applying an inert gas flow exiting through the pores of the Ti tube.
